The invention relates to composite materials, comprising plastics and wood, with 55 to 90 mass % of wood in the form of sawdust, wood fibres, and/or wood chippings and 45 to 10 mass % of partly crosslinked melamine resin ethers or mixtures of partly crosslinked thermoplastics and crosslinked melamine resin ethers, whereby the plastics in the composite materials can be in the form of a foam. Disadvantages. Melamine /ˈmɛləmiːn/ is an organic compound with the formula C3H6N6. Melamine formaldehyde (also called melamine or MF) is a hard, very durable, and versatile thermosetting aminoplast 1 with good fire and heat resistance. Melamine-Formaldehyde Resins Properties. This white solid is a trimer of cyanamide, with a 1,3,5-triazine skeleton. While a variety of thermoplastics have been found to form effective ternary grafts with s-triazines and heterocyclic compounds according to the present invention, one of the most effective systems from the standpoint of broad utility, technical effectiveness and low cost is based on the thermoplastic polypropylene, melamine and epsilon -caprolactam.
